Archiv Windows XP 25.916 Themen, 128.567 Beiträge

wowexec.exe startet nicht!

UselessUser / 2 Antworten / Baumansicht Nickles

Hallo Leute,

die 16-Bit-Emulation auf einem XP Pro-Rechner läuft nicht. Will ein 16-Bit-Programm starten (welches übrigens auf einem anderen XP-Rechner läuft), aber im Taskmanager erscheint nicht der Prozess der "wowexex.exe", die zusammen mit "ntdvm.exe" gestartet werden müsste. Dieser Prozess ist aber bei 16-Bit-Programmen notwendig, auf einem anderen Rechner ist er auch im Zusammenhang dieses Programmes zu sehen.

Versucht habe ich schon:
- alle Windows-Dienste gestartet
- manuelles Starten der Programme (nur kurz Sanduhr und das war es dann)
- Update von SP2 auf SP3
- Deaktivierung aller evtl. möglichen "Störer" wie Kaspersky-Firewall
- an den Rechten kann es eigentlich auch nicht liegen, Benutzer meldet sich als Admin an, es gibt allerdings noch ein Administrator-Konto
- im Netz sind die Infos sehr lau, habe auf einem Tipp hin beide besagten Programme in die Umgebungsvariablen eingetragen, hat aber auch nichts gebracht

Thx,

UselessUser

YF2L703S UselessUser „wowexec.exe startet nicht!“
Optionen
UselessUser YF2L703S „Wowexec.exe startet nicht!“
Optionen

Hallo yf2l703s!

Nein, es handelt sich in diesem Fall definitiv nicht um einen Virus, auch wenn die meisten Antworten auf Postings dieses Inhaltes sofort auf ein Schadpogramm schließen, ohne den Hintergrund zu kennen. Es handelt sich eben um dieses sog. 16-Bit-Teilsystem von Microsoft, um alten 16-Bit-Anwendungen auf dem 32-Bit-XP eine emulierte Umgebung zu bieten.

Habe gerade noch einen netten Link gefunden:
"Win32 ist die Ausführungsumgebung für 32-Bit-Programme (CSRSS / Client Server Runtime SubSystem). Die NTVDM (NT Virtuell DOS-Machine) ist dasselbe für die DOS-Programme und wird als Dienst gestartet, wenn ein DOS-Programm läuft. Jedes DOS-Programm wird in seiner eigenen NTVDM ausgeführt. Der Sinn besteht darin, dass bei einem Absturz in dem DOS-Programm nur die NTVDM in Mitleidenschaft gezogen wird und nicht das ganze System. Damit DOS-Programme überhaupt laufen, muss ein System emuliert werden.
[...]
Win16-Applikationen werden ebenfalls ein NTVDM-Dienst gepackt. Das nennt man WOW (Windows over Windows). Im Standardfall starten alle Win16-Programme in einer WOW."

Eigentlich geht es also um den NTVDM-Dienst. Der Link ist hier, ich werde mir wohl näher damit beschäftigen müssen:
http://www.computerjockey.de/mcse/mcse/011106.htm
Vielleicht kann man etwas über die Kommandozeile erreichen.

MfG

UselessUser